株番号 NIES-49
保存機関名 国立環境研究所
門名 Euglenozoa 綱名 Euglenophyceae
目名 科名
学名   Euglena gracilis G.A.Klebs
シノニム
一般名 ミドリムシ; ユーグレナ
地名(採集年月)     ()
採集者名  
生息環境(分離源) 陸域
生息環境の詳細   
分離者名(分離年月)
同定者名
株の状態 無菌[2017 Dec]; 単藻; クローン
保存形態 継代培養
凍結保存 不明
培養条件(前培養条件) 培地名:HUT
培地形状:液体
温度:20 (25) ℃
光強度:6-8 (14-16) μmol phtons/m2/sec  明暗周期:10L:14D
継代培養周期:45 D (14 D)
画像
特性
    運動性(緩慢)
細胞サイズ(min-max) 40μm- 50μm   体制 単細胞性; 鞭毛性  
注意事項 無菌
